Botanical Boutique is a charming shop nestled in Mashpee, MA, specializing in a curated selection of plants and botanical products.
With a focus on quality and variety, Botanical Boutique offers a unique shopping experience for plant enthusiasts and nature lovers alike.
Generated from their business information